Key Highlights

Applied Optoelectronics (AAOI) reported a mixed set of first-quarter 2026 results on May 10, with revenue of $455.7 million representing an 82.8% year-over-year increase, but an earnings per share loss of $0.07 that fell short of the analyst consensus estimate of a $0.05 loss. The miss may reflect persistent margin pressures within the optical components sector.

Management acknowledged a complex operating environment, citing shifting demand patterns across data communications and telecommunications markets. The company is focusing on research and development investments, manufacturing optimization, and supply chain management to bolster competitiveness. Customer engagement remains a priority, though demand varied across data center, telecom, and cable broadcasting segments.

No specific numerical forward guidance was provided, but leadership indicated continued evaluation of market conditions and technology transitions. Operational efficiency and cost management are central to the company’s near-term strategy, with an emphasis on balancing capacity investments against demand visibility.

Market reaction was measured, with AAOI shares declining 5.46% on the day. Analysts pointed to broader sector dynamics and competitive pressures as areas to watch. The optical networking industry’s evolution toward higher-speed connectivity may offer opportunities, but the timing and magnitude of any demand acceleration remain uncertain.

Expert Insights

Balanced View Analysts estimate that the coming quarters will serve as a proving ground for AAOI’s strategic realignment. The company’s fiber optic positioning offers long-term ties to bandwidth growth, but the timing of a meaningful turnaround remains uncertain. Investors will likely watch for evidence that cost actions and R&D investments are translating into improved operating leverage before assigning a higher valuation to the shares.
